Loader
Browser compatibility chart for WebRTC features in 2025

 

01/Aug/2025

Introduction: When Your Softphone Just Won’t Work

Modern communication is a game-changer with WebRTC softphones - having real-time voice and video calls in your browser, no app installation, or hardware to worry about. However, the truth is that even the most reputable softphones will cause you trouble at the critical moment.

Maybe your calls won’t connect. Maybe the microphone won’t pick up. Or worse—maybe the other side hears only silence.

Chances are that you have been wondering why WebRTC softphone won t work. In this we shall deconstruct the top 5 reasons why your WebRTC softphone is not working and in a hurry how do you fix them.

What Is a WebRTC Softphone?

So here is a brief recap before we get into the problems:

A WebRTC softphone is a WebRTC (Web Real-Time Communication) web-based voip software which enables voip voice calling and voip voice reception on any browser or WebRTC compatible desktop.Tools like Voizcall are popular examples, offering voice, video, and secure chat—no extra downloads required.

Call / Email for Sales Inquiry Today

Top 5 Reasons Why Your WebRTC Softphone Doesn t Work (and What to Do about it)

1. Microphone or Camera Access Denied

Problem:
Your softphone can’t detect your mic or camera, so calls start without audio or video.

The answer to why it happens includes:

Browser permissions are blocked

Microphone has been muted or it is being used by another application

Repair it in a hurry:

Call / Email for Sales Inquiry Today

Go to browser settings → allow mic/camera access

Close Zoom, Skype, or other apps using your mic

Reload your softphone tab (like voizcall.app)

2. Outdated browser or unsupported browser     

Problem:

The audio is dropped regularly or you cannot connect to your WebRTC calls.

The reason it is so:

Your browser is out of date

WebRTC is not supported fully in the browser

Lickety split:

Use chrome or Mozilla firefox (current version)

Do not use Safari and old versions of Chromium-based browsers

Clear the cache and refresh the browser

3. Week/Unstable Internet Connection

Problem:

Bad audio quality, video freeze or call dropping.

The reason it occurs is that in our society, women are not expected to be self-reliant, independent, or self-sufficient.

Fluctuating bandwidth or a bad Wi-Fi connection

Overuse of the gadgets in the same network

Just repair it:

Use a wired ethernet to provide consistent connection

Unplug the idle devices to Wi-Fi

Close background downloads or heavy apps

4. Firewall or VPN Blocking WebRTC Traffic

Problem:
Your softphone can’t initiate or receive calls.

The reason why:

Corporate firewall or VPN is blocking SIP/UDP ports

NAT traversal problems because of poor set-up of STUN/TURN

Hurry up and fix it:

Disable VPN liberally and retest

Ensure that firewall can pass UDP3478-- 3481 and TCP5060 5061

Use a WebRTC softphone like Voizcall that supports NAT detection

5. Outdated Softphone Software or SIP Configuration

Problem:
Calls drop, echo issues, or call registration fails.

The Reasons it takes place:

You're using an old softphone version

SIP account credentials are incorrect

Codec mismatch between server and client

The Reasons it takes place:

Something to be fixed QUICKLY:

Update your WebRTC softphone to the new one

Re-check SIP authentication (username, domain, and password)

Apply suggested codecs such as Opus to have clarity in voice audio

Voizcall and other Business RT Communication-enabled software tools like Voip phones make doing business a breeze, but once your phone stops functioning, it can cause havoc in an otherwise productive day. Happily, the majority of the problems can be corrected once you know where to look.

Start by ensuring every permissible lobby, browsers and the internet are stable.???? Then proceed to firewall settings and configuration of SIP in case the problem exists.

And always apply a secure, updated and WebRTC-optimized softphone.

 

These are the shortcuts to cling to in order to restore the functioning of your softphone within a very short period of time.